Job Description
We are a looking for a detail-oriented and reliable Accountant /Bookkeeper to support our day-to-day finance operations for one of the leading Australian based IT Managed Services Provider.
This role is ideal for someone who enjoys maintaining clean books, working with structured processes, and bringing consistency to financial operations.
Responsibilities::
• Perform daily bank reconciliationsEnsure all bank transactions are accurately recorded and matched against internal records on a daily basis, identifying and resolving any discrepancies promptly.
• Prepare and issue invoices; manage Accounts Receivable (AR) and follow up on outstanding paymentsGenerate accurate invoices in a timely manner, maintain up-to-date AR records, and proactively follow up with clients to ensure timely collections and healthy cash flow.
• Process payments for approvalPrepare and organize payment runs, verify supporting documentation, and submit payments for approval while ensuring accuracy and compliance with internal controls.
• Manage Profit First allocationsAllocate incoming funds across designated accounts in line with the Profit First methodology, ensuring disciplined cash flow management and financial stability.
• Produce monthly financial reportsPrepare clear and accurate monthly reports, including profit and loss statements and cash flow summaries, to support business decision-making.
• Create, refine, and document accounting processes and SOPsDevelop and continuously improve accounting workflows, documenting standard operating procedures to ensure consistency, efficiency, and scalability.
• Support ad hoc finance and administrative tasks as neededAssist with various finance-related and administrative activities as required, contributing to the smooth day-to-day operations of the business.
